Title: Understanding AI-Generated Selfies: A New Wave of Digital Creativity

In recent years, the advent of artificial intelligence (AI) has revolutionized the way we interact with technology and has unlocked a plethora of innovative applications. One such application that has gained significant attention is the creation of AI-generated selfies. Unlike traditional selfies taken by individuals, these AI-generated selfies are produced using advanced algorithms and machine learning techniques to generate photo-realistic images that mimic human faces. This emerging technology has sparked a wave of digital creativity and has raised intriguing questions about the implications and potential uses of AI-generated selfies.

AI-generated selfies are produced by the AI algorithms that are trained on large datasets of facial images to recognize and replicate the key features and nuances of human faces. These algorithms can then construct entirely new faces by combining elements from the training data, resulting in highly realistic and convincing portraits. The process involves creating a mathematical model of a human face, including its expressions, emotions, and other characteristics, and leveraging this model to generate new images with varying attributes such as age, ethnicity, and gender. The result is a strikingly detailed and lifelike representation that can be indistinguishable from an actual photograph.

The implications of AI-generated selfies are far-reaching and diverse. From a creative perspective, this technology offers a new platform for digital artists, designers, and content creators to explore novel and inventive ways of visual expression. It enables the generation of unique and customizable facial images that can be used in digital art, graphic design, advertising, and other visual media. Additionally, AI-generated selfies can be employed as a tool for personalization and customization in various industries, such as fashion, beauty, and entertainment, where tailored facial representations are increasingly in demand.

Moreover, AI-generated selfies have significant potential in applications related to identity verification, virtual avatars, and computer-generated imagery (CGI). As the technology advances, it could be utilized to create highly realistic virtual personas for digital communication, gaming, and virtual reality environments. Furthermore, the technology may find utility in forensic and security applications, enabling the generation of lifelike composite images based on witness descriptions or surveillance footage.

However, the emergence of AI-generated selfies also raises ethical and privacy concerns. The ability to create photorealistic images of individuals without their consent or knowledge could be exploited for malicious purposes, such as identity theft, impersonation, or misinformation. It is crucial to establish ethical guidelines and regulations to govern the responsible use of this technology and protect individuals’ privacy and rights.
